Whats the correct plug for a 911 6.2 w/c


I live in the UK its pretty cold here at the moment , what plug do you guys use in your polini race bikes?

According to my polini manual it says you should use a champion n2c.

I believe most people use a NGK B8ES or B9ES.

B9EGV, fine wire gold palladium electrode racing plug. B9ES, B9EV, B9EG will all do.

OBPR, just curious, is there a specific reason why you use a resistor plug? I've been trying to figure out why some people use resistor plug in minimotos but no one seems to be able to tell me why. thx

honestly, it is what they always have in stock, it really isn't needed on the 2t's.
The plug does alright by me and is reasonable priced so i just keep using em
